Innovations in social consensus – Hydrogen and Fuel Cells Network North Rhine-Westfalia 11th Annual Meeting December 10, 2011

The 11th Annual meeting of the Fuel Cell and Hydrogen Network Energy Agency – NRW presented that the region is well on its way to leading research and business area of ​​Energy and Climate Change in Europe. The state government has set ambitious goals. “In order to achieve the ambitious climate protection goals, a dramatic change is needed in our use of energy. A change that affects all sectors: industry, transport, trade, commerce and services, and private households – our whole society. Progress not only combines economics and ecology, but also includes the social and cultural issue with one, “said Dr. Beate Wieland, Head of Research and Technology, Ministry of Science NRW, to welcome around 200 participants of the 11th Annual Meeting of the network of hydrogen fuel cell and the EnergyAgency – NRW in Dusseldorf.
Dr. Wieland continued: “Who wants to tackle this great challenge of the future must mean more than technological development. Innovation is increasingly social processes, services and solutions that impact on people, society and the environment alike have in mind. Particularly in the energy sector, this is clear: Societal consensus and public participation are gaining in importance. ”

Annual meeting of the Fuel Cell and Hydrogen Network NRW 7 Dec - 7 Dec, 2011

The Annual Meeting of the Hydrogen Network North Rhine Westfalia will take place December 7, 2011. Presentations will examine, the region of North Rhine-Westphalia activities in the expansion of renewable energies and the associated consequences for networks and how storage of energy increasingly plays a major role. The Fuel Cell and Hydrogen Network NRW utilizes excessive wind energy to save in the form of hydrogen with the aim to Buffer the fluctuations in energy supply, the production, and consumption of electrical energy. The hydrogen can then be used as a clean fuel the transport sector.  Fuel cell buses within projects funded by NRW, are currently in progress and successfully running in Hurth. During the annual meeting participants will have the opportunity to test ride the hydrogen bus. During the meeting, presentations will also examine the NRW incentive programs for cogeneration, the basic features, and the current projects in the field of CHP, electricmobility, and energy storage using hydrogen and fuel cells. International Workshop on accelerated Testing in Fuel Cells July 9, 2008

SCOPE OF THE WORKSHOP: Based on the 2007 degradation workshop results, this workshop is aimed at: *Quantifying the effects of degradation mechanisms on fuel cell performance and priorising the mechanisms according to their relevance in everyday operation. *Identifying experimental methods, procedures, testing equipment, modeling, and data analysis approaches to accelerate individual degradation mechanisms. *Discussing accelerated testing protocols. *Assessing the role of operating conditions on accelerating degradation phenomena Supplying support to industry in product qualification testing protocols. *Supporting Standard developing organizations and certification bodies.
